English: Three views of my grandfather's "church key" combination can piercer and bottle cap opener, bearing the name Pabst Blue Ribbon, a brand of beer produced by the Pabst Brewing Company of Milwaukee, Wisconsin. He likely bought this new in Milwaukee sometime in the late 1930s. The US Patent #1996550 stamp can be faintly seen on the front side.
